-
861a73708f
better component/parameter names to match panel naming
v3.3.1
Brian S. Stephan
2024-02-09 14:06:13 -06:00
-
-
3c8aa4e090
rename overhang panel files for clarity and sorting
Brian S. Stephan
2024-02-06 19:14:24 -06:00
-
dac1073aa0
move the bottom plate with overhang into the only part that uses it
Brian S. Stephan
2024-02-06 19:06:37 -06:00
-
d3940c4109
s/topplate/panel/ --- just better naming
Brian S. Stephan
2024-02-06 18:57:12 -06:00
-
53834363a6
add overhang amount to the chopper, to chop those properly too
Brian S. Stephan
2024-02-06 18:21:24 -06:00
-
02993ab6a6
the overhang plates don't need the sunken tray
Brian S. Stephan
2024-02-06 18:12:54 -06:00
-
543e31aec7
add an alternative top plate for buttons
v3.3.0
Brian S. Stephan
2024-01-15 22:51:10 -06:00
-
438220466d
modularize "directional arc" buttons a bit more
Brian S. Stephan
2024-01-07 16:55:56 -06:00
-
97f69b9332
update SPDX headers in source files
Brian S. Stephan
2024-01-02 15:06:19 -06:00
-
b653815ef5
leave a TODO note for myself
Brian S. Stephan
2023-12-28 13:54:33 -06:00
-
14150a3f04
add DCO and contributing information
Brian S. Stephan
2023-12-18 12:54:53 -06:00
-
a0db9d9c3f
add SPDX-License-Identifier: GPL-3.0-or-later to SCAD files
Brian S. Stephan
2023-12-18 12:51:24 -06:00
-
abc35affea
add a decorative plate for the neutrik + rocker mounts
Brian S. Stephan
2023-12-14 12:30:09 -06:00
-
feebf5a38d
put the rocker mount holes in components, give the plate a better name
Brian S. Stephan
2023-12-13 13:50:24 -06:00
-
3ee8745d09
DRY: use neutrik_d_mount in the 24mm mount plate
Brian S. Stephan
2023-12-13 13:40:17 -06:00
-
99b03a3b48
parameterize the distance the neutrik holes are from center
Brian S. Stephan
2023-12-13 13:33:14 -06:00
-
20373cf856
make the side chopper based on the frame wall parameter
Brian S. Stephan
2023-12-13 09:20:37 -06:00
-
36231248b9
new decorative plate for the 3-button aux controls
v3.2.0
Brian S. Stephan
2023-11-26 12:59:54 -06:00
-
62c804ed35
group the three 24mm buttons used in frames in one component
Brian S. Stephan
2023-11-25 23:52:20 -06:00
-
769f184d1d
update material notes a bit with Hatchbox white
Brian S. Stephan
2023-11-23 20:50:09 -06:00
-
f14c80d8a8
bring the frame Z back to 55mm, for taller levers
Brian S. Stephan
2023-11-23 09:32:03 -06:00
-
ae40fd7289
break out tweakable parameters into a separate file
Brian S. Stephan
2023-11-20 14:25:27 -06:00
-
9a5792580c
add a comment that is all that survived some experimentation
v3.1.1
Brian S. Stephan
2023-11-16 16:48:05 -06:00
-
524273369b
correctly refer to the plate overhang as per edge
Brian S. Stephan
2023-11-16 09:02:43 -06:00
-
e7a8fc42ed
correctly refer to the frame wall as per edge
Brian S. Stephan
2023-11-16 08:59:06 -06:00
-
bac99f6ea8
fix dustwashers by scaling them based on the plate hole
Brian S. Stephan
2023-11-14 23:56:03 -06:00
-
6a4980165d
write down a thing to try if I ever get time
v3.1.0
Brian S. Stephan
2023-11-10 15:49:45 -06:00
-
7d3b4c0a6c
update notes on bolts/plate heights
Brian S. Stephan
2023-11-10 15:49:26 -06:00
-
f2efee40ee
include a finished photo, this time of an inset-based stick
Brian S. Stephan
2023-11-10 15:42:25 -06:00
-
53ecd27047
convert decorative plates to scaling the base button rather than adding
Brian S. Stephan
2023-11-09 12:47:05 -06:00
-
544f4fb4ce
cleanups to the decorative plates
Brian S. Stephan
2023-11-09 12:29:18 -06:00
-
b9d66a4a2f
remove commented out code
Brian S. Stephan
2023-11-09 08:02:47 -06:00
-
696697f574
more inset panels, my normal 9+1 buttons
Brian S. Stephan
2023-11-09 07:52:05 -06:00
-
d2a1a5be13
scoot the dir arc in and up a bit
Brian S. Stephan
2023-11-08 18:38:06 -06:00
-
56f2214339
scoot the button layouts down a bit
Brian S. Stephan
2023-11-08 18:37:02 -06:00
-
6fa474b748
update README, need 40mm spacers since chopping the bottom
Brian S. Stephan
2023-11-08 18:14:19 -06:00
-
e13946e883
inset panel for a lever + directionals + W
Brian S. Stephan
2023-11-02 16:54:00 -05:00
-
fbf0dc6896
allow the frame bottom to take insets/raised panels too
Brian S. Stephan
2023-11-02 16:34:08 -05:00
-
538fb1430b
add a dustwasher for JLF mounts
Brian S. Stephan
2023-10-26 18:09:41 -05:00
-
8025038db5
improve 24mm + W layout components, add decorative plate
Brian S. Stephan
2023-10-04 16:47:06 -05:00
-
11107fe826
add lever + 6 30mm button sega 2P layout panel
Brian S. Stephan
2023-10-04 16:45:53 -05:00
-
4ec97b9f36
add components for an OLED cutout and panel using it
Brian S. Stephan
2023-10-04 16:44:59 -05:00
-
a960e57bd1
docs updates for v3
v3.0.0
Brian S. Stephan
2023-09-17 11:33:49 -05:00
-
c67722d0da
simple button outline for a single 24mm button
Brian S. Stephan
2023-09-17 11:29:31 -05:00
-
fa1f6927c5
new demo for v3 --- two panels
Brian S. Stephan
2023-09-17 11:23:18 -05:00
-
1da14d6dc3
remove stuff taken care of, bump engraving down again
Brian S. Stephan
2023-09-15 15:32:24 -05:00
-
0611e23975
keep some notes on filament while I'm at it
Brian S. Stephan
2023-09-15 15:30:10 -05:00
-
87db45df15
complete the cost estimation: total ~$26 for an enclosure
Brian S. Stephan
2023-09-15 15:20:17 -05:00
-
28809230bc
sega 2p panel with a button for start or whatever
Brian S. Stephan
2023-09-15 15:03:49 -05:00
-
2253889430
remove unnecessary difference/union duplication
Brian S. Stephan
2023-09-15 15:01:39 -05:00
-
a26f87a9d2
fit an arcade layout in one panel
Brian S. Stephan
2023-09-13 21:17:45 -05:00
-
962402c291
new top panels for my current two-frame experiment
Brian S. Stephan
2023-09-13 20:46:00 -05:00
-
63c7113d9f
more notes for next time
Brian S. Stephan
2023-09-12 23:52:32 -05:00
-
163dfc2c63
commit my new target assembly
Brian S. Stephan
2023-09-12 23:51:37 -05:00
-
aa633584e5
don't mirror, mostly duplicate the left frame components into right frame
Brian S. Stephan
2023-09-12 23:38:50 -05:00
-
767b38acef
more TODO notes
Brian S. Stephan
2023-09-12 23:26:47 -05:00
-
56367369b7
more panel estimates
Brian S. Stephan
2023-09-12 20:19:43 -05:00
-
fa304606df
generalize the top panel cost, they should all come in around this
Brian S. Stephan
2023-09-12 17:09:30 -05:00
-
5d5eb34f8a
top panel cost for something like the lever + dir_arc panel
Brian S. Stephan
2023-09-12 13:03:35 -05:00
-
17ab4815a6
more cost estimate documentation
Brian S. Stephan
2023-09-12 10:36:15 -05:00
-
afd548f8d9
correct hardware notes, since v2 the M4 standoffs are 45mm
Brian S. Stephan
2023-09-12 10:14:45 -05:00
-
e2549694ea
start estimating cost of build
Brian S. Stephan
2023-09-12 09:24:33 -05:00
-
2aab029905
use the same frame cutout for neutrik D and 24mm holes
Brian S. Stephan
2023-09-11 20:34:09 -05:00
-
0f11aacec4
un-rotate the solo frame now that X is longer
Brian S. Stephan
2023-09-11 20:28:33 -05:00
-
3f0712af70
try making the frame wider than it is deep
Brian S. Stephan
2023-09-11 13:02:54 -05:00
-
51ba220a5a
refer to proper parent filename
Brian S. Stephan
2023-09-11 12:01:27 -05:00
-
47d9a523c3
remove double translation of dir_arc-30mm layouts
Brian S. Stephan
2023-09-11 11:43:25 -05:00
-
3e74f3d915
refer to proper parent filename
Brian S. Stephan
2023-09-11 11:28:18 -05:00
-
cfb48574b2
change 30mm dir_arc layouts to be based on the thumb position
Brian S. Stephan
2023-09-11 11:25:59 -05:00
-
36a96fbe26
tighten up the inner hole a bit, to no noticeable detriment
Brian S. Stephan
2023-09-09 23:17:53 -05:00
-
86ba641ba6
modularize the directional arc part of the 24mm all buttons layout
Brian S. Stephan
2023-09-09 20:37:00 -05:00
-
3d24dad1ae
spread out the frame connection holes a bit
Brian S. Stephan
2023-09-11 09:56:52 -05:00
-
fe961e8a7e
make neutrik D cutout bigger, simplifies that frame wall
Brian S. Stephan
2023-09-11 09:45:09 -05:00
-
28c0c0e475
properly and relatively position neutrik cutouts
Brian S. Stephan
2023-09-11 09:33:39 -05:00
-
2960151d98
remove more magic numbers, overhang relative to base frame stuff
Brian S. Stephan
2023-09-08 14:04:14 -05:00
-
82d1913551
remove more magic numbers, top plate is a derivative of base frame dimensions
Brian S. Stephan
2023-09-08 13:53:51 -05:00
-
88fc53988e
remove some magic numbers that are derived from base dimensions
Brian S. Stephan
2023-09-08 13:44:05 -05:00
-
f73c94be2f
move the rotated top plate into something reusable
Brian S. Stephan
2023-09-08 13:17:04 -05:00
-
cd21b4dd0a
remove unused import
Brian S. Stephan
2023-09-08 13:14:53 -05:00
-
7a71c8cd81
simple naming consistency change
Brian S. Stephan
2023-09-08 12:22:53 -05:00
-
350fc27285
break up the sega 2P layout into parts
Brian S. Stephan
2023-09-08 12:15:46 -05:00
-
3b3b857568
build improvements, create zip file
Brian S. Stephan
2023-09-07 19:53:56 -05:00
-
fddb5d450e
commit my scratch file since it's a good demo
Brian S. Stephan
2023-09-07 19:17:48 -05:00
-
0329dd2b3c
make dustwasher hole a bit bigger to let the lever move
v2.0.1
Brian S. Stephan
2023-09-07 19:12:20 -05:00
-
ee3dd23b36
another idea for next time
Brian S. Stephan
2023-09-07 11:01:19 -05:00
-
0e00f8d5d1
with the frame redesign, we can use 16mm M4s
Brian S. Stephan
2023-09-07 00:19:42 -05:00
-
b911a1b7c1
three section v2 render
v2.0.0
Brian S. Stephan
2023-09-06 16:24:58 -05:00
-
ff19699d61
update TODO and README notes
Brian S. Stephan
2023-09-06 14:47:14 -05:00
-
8140d5e3a8
neutrik D base plate, also good as a cover
Brian S. Stephan
2023-09-06 14:44:54 -05:00
-
708122e510
dustwasher that fits the LSX-NOBI, maybe more
Brian S. Stephan
2023-09-06 11:30:52 -05:00
-
b704f158db
start v3 TODO
Brian S. Stephan
2023-09-05 11:47:50 -05:00
-
5177090625
rename some misc files for consistency/sorting
Brian S. Stephan
2023-09-05 10:41:59 -05:00
-
679d3025fe
decorative plate for a neutrik D mount
Brian S. Stephan
2023-09-03 09:56:53 -05:00
-
e68ffbfc7b
decorative button surround plates for the top
Brian S. Stephan
2023-09-03 09:53:49 -05:00
-
ed3c5a1210
rename non-overhang panels accordingly
Brian S. Stephan
2023-09-01 15:54:55 -05:00
-
fbf919b764
bottom panels with overhang for left/right/middle
Brian S. Stephan
2023-09-01 15:50:31 -05:00
-
9881f6391e
more top panel with overhang options
Brian S. Stephan
2023-09-01 13:39:48 -05:00
-
bfae2b093b
create a top left (overhang) lever panel
Brian S. Stephan
2023-09-01 13:38:29 -05:00
-
43a036e17c
consolidate button hole and wider cylinder into one object
Brian S. Stephan
2023-08-30 10:02:12 -05:00
-
3b964ee6d8
scoot the buttons in panels a bit closer to each other
Brian S. Stephan
2023-08-30 00:24:19 -05:00